What is Palo Alto Networks Advanced URL Filtering?

The majority of attacks and exposure to malicious content occurs during the normal course of web browsing activities, which requires the ability to allow safe, secure web access for all users. URL Filtering with PAN-DB automatically prevents attacks that leverage the web as an attack vector, including phishing links in emails, phishing sites, HTTP-based command and control, malicious sites and pages that carry exploit kits.

Custom Categories: Users have found the custom categories feature to be particularly helpful, allowing them to create specific categories for their filtering needs. This has been praised by multiple reviewers for giving them more control over the content that is accessed.

URL Specific Filtering on YouTube: Reviewers appreciate the ability to apply filtering rules specifically to YouTube URLs. This feature ensures that inappropriate content is blocked on this platform, according to some users.

Granular Filtering: The granular filtering feature has been highlighted by users as beneficial. It allows them to apply filtering rules at a detailed level, providing more precise control over the content that is accessed.

Confusing User Interface: Several users have found the user interface of the software to be confusing, particularly in terms of navigation and knowing where to go to perform certain tasks. This has led to a steep learning curve for new users.

Inclusion of Panorama adds to confusion: The inclusion of Panorama, the centralized management tool, has added to the confusion as some tasks need to be done in Panorama while others can only be performed on the active node. This dual-platform approach makes it difficult for users to keep track of where they need to go for different functionalities.

Steep learning curve and filtering knowledge required: Some reviewers have mentioned that understanding the structure of the software requires a certain level of filtering knowledge. As a result, new users may face difficulties in grasping its complexities and require additional time and effort in training and familiarization.
